Output b38d0907ef2de35e545c46ed981e798b52ba6f08015f8a157607516d0cdf04d1:2

value
5657604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d77e5448caa576215f0502cd6600004d26715e OP_EQUAL
address
34EEKULmLXjswbuYNtsecE1fxKZTdHXMWm
transaction
b38d0907ef2de35e545c46ed981e798b52ba6f08015f8a157607516d0cdf04d1
confirmations
144070
spent
true